First to look at is Driver. The next instalment in the Driver series heads for San Francisco where they have recreated the entire city to make one of the largest driving areas in any game. You can stick to your missions or just cruise around the open world picking up different jobs from many different sources. Ubisoft have 100 licensed cars to choose from. A new system which lets you jump from one car to the other seamlessly in a feature called shift. As you drive along you can enter a slow motion birds eye view and switch from car to car in an instant. This can be used to just jump to a better car or as displayed to us in a car chase scene you can jump ahead of the other car into say a truck and simply smash into the car your chasing to stop them. This looks interesting it will help when you need to move from a car really quickly but will it make the chases too easy we will just have to wait and see once we get the full game. We played a small bit of Driver and it is looking like a lot of fun.

 

Assassin’s Creed Brotherhood is set after Assassins Creed 2 in Rome the centre of power and corruption in 1503. Ezio the legendary assassin is now older and wiser and leader of the resistance. To defeat the tyrant Ezio will need to enlist some help this introduces us to the new feature where Ezio is able to recruit new assassins to help him out. Working together with the new assassins to either offer him some cover from up high from assassins with crossbows or if Ezio is faced with over whelming odds can get some back up to drop in and help in close hand to hand combat. We are shown three different scenarios where Ezio gets some help but while it makes the game look easy it is explained that this isn’t just a win button as these need to be unlocked and each helping hand costs you money so they have to be used wisely. 

 

The combat system has been upgraded to make enemies more aggressive and your own moves much more deadly. Enemies will not just stand off you know they will actually work to try to overwhelm you so you need to act a lot quicker. Also new killing death moves have been introduced one shown was where Ezio kills one enemy grabs his axe and throws it across the room to take out another enemy. The combat all flows together to give a wonderful style to the gameplay.

 

The single player game will boast an impressive 15 hours of gameplay but that’s not all this time the Assassins are going online in a multiplayer came types. Chooses from a number of authentic character classes each with their own signature weapons and killing moves. With rich detailed maps and a wide variety of unique multiplayer modes ensures you will never have the same experience twice.

Ghost Recon Future Soldier. Now to the main event for me my favourite series of all time is getting another instalment. Ghost Recon is back with Future Soldiers. Set in northern Europe in the not so distant future and using all realistic prototype weapons. Ghost Recon creates a world that isn’t too far from reality. Some of the new technology which features in the game is all realistic prototypes rather than futuristic invented weapons. This is all equipment that is a very real possibility to come into the fray in the next few years. One new gun which we saw is a combination of 3 guns with three different barrels a Sniper, an Assault Rifle and a grenade launcher. Meaning you can carry essentially three weapons in one hand. As seen in the reveal trailer a new cloaking device allows you to sneak up on targets undetected. This is use to slip behind guards without having to engage with them.

 

Again you are a squad leader so you must co-ordinate your team of highly trained soldiers to take down targets with the least fuss possible. Getting them into the correct position have them take out look outs and of course to all work at the same time to neutralise threats.

 

A new cross com display shows all the information of the mission and enemies on screen.  Showing targets, guards, weapons and other threats. But the best news we got was that Ghost Recon will feature 4 player online co-op. Previous Ghost Recon games have been brilliant single player games but never recreated the same experience for the multiplayer market. Fingers crossed this is the game to change all that and turn Ghost Recon Future soldier an essential classic in the way GR1 and 2 are considered now.

 

We got to see a small bit of gameplay including the beach assault and another battle where you need to take out a helicopter pilot with a sniper rifle. Seeing the windshield smash and the blood fill the cockpit was pretty gruesome as the helicopter then spins out of control all hell breaks out.
